Legal analysis: A plea of ??guilty and punishment can be made at any stage. "Pleas guilty" means that the criminal suspect or defendant voluntarily and truthfully confesses his or her crime and has no objection to the alleged criminal facts. "Pleas guilty and accepts punishment" means that the criminal suspect or defendant sincerely regrets his crime and is willing to accept punishment.

Legal basis: "Criminal Procedure Law of the People's Republic of China"

Article 120: When interrogating a criminal suspect, investigators shall first ask the criminal suspect whether he has committed a crime, and then He states the case of guilt or innocence and then questions are asked of him. The criminal suspect shall truthfully answer the investigators' questions. However, we reserve the right to refuse to answer questions that are not relevant to this case.

When interrogating a criminal suspect, investigators should inform the criminal suspect of his litigation rights and the legal provisions that provide for leniency if he truthfully confesses his crime and a lighter punishment if he pleads guilty.

Article 173: When reviewing a case, the People's Procuratorate shall interrogate the criminal suspect, listen to the opinions of the defender or lawyer on duty, the victim and his agent ad litem, and record them in the record. If the defender or lawyer on duty, the victim and his or her litigation agent submit written opinions, they shall be attached to the file.

If a criminal suspect pleads guilty and accepts punishment, the People's Procuratorate shall inform him of his litigation rights and the legal provisions on confession and punishment, and listen to the criminal suspect, defender or lawyer on duty, the victim and his litigation agent on the following matters: Opinions, and recorded in the record:

(1) The alleged criminal facts, charges and applicable legal provisions;

(2) Suggestions on lenient, reduced or exempted punishment;

(3) Procedures applicable to case trials after guilty pleas and punishment;

(4) Other matters requiring hearing of opinions.

When the People's Procuratorate listens to the opinions of the duty lawyer in accordance with the provisions of the preceding two paragraphs, it shall provide necessary convenience for the duty lawyer to understand the relevant circumstances of the case in advance.

Article 174: If a criminal suspect voluntarily pleads guilty and agrees to the application of sentencing recommendations and procedures, he shall sign a confession of guilt and repentance in the presence of a defender or duty lawyer.

If a criminal suspect pleads guilty and accepts punishment, there is no need to sign a confession and repentance letter under any of the following circumstances:

(1) The criminal suspect is blind, deaf, mute or has not completely lost his ability. Mental patients who identify or control their own behavioral abilities;

(2) The legal representative or defender of a minor criminal suspect has objections to the minor's confession and punishment;

( 3) Other situations where signing a confession and repentance letter is not required.
